Colace

Colace, an over-the-counter (OTC) stool softener, is eligible for HSA, FSA, and HRA reimbursement.

Quick Reference

The CARES Act of 2020 made over-the-counter (OTC) medicines and drugs, including stool softeners like Colace, eligible for reimbursement with a health savings account (HSA), flexible spending account (FSA), and health reimbursement arrangement (HRA) without needing a prescription. These expenses are considered qualified medical expenses because they are used for the diagnosis, cure, mitigation, treatment, or prevention of disease, or for the purpose of affecting any structure or function of the body.

When It Qualifies

  • The product must be used for medical care as defined by IRS rules.

When It Doesn't

  • Products used for general health or cosmetic purposes are not eligible.
